Invesco Dorsey Wright Energy Momentum ETF (NASDAQ:PXI – Get Free Report) was the target of a large decline in short interest in the month of July. As of July 31st, there was short interest totaling 1,780 shares, a decline of 52.0% from the July 15th total of 3,708 shares. Currently, 0.2% of the shares of the company are short sold. Based on an average trading volume of 23,512 shares, the days-to-cover ratio is currently 0.1 days.

About Invesco Dorsey Wright Energy Momentum ETF
PowerShares Dynamic Energy Sector Portfolio (the Fund) seeks investment results that correspond generally to the price and yield of the Dynamic Energy Sector Intellidex Index (the Index). The Fund will normally invest at least 90% of its total assets in common stocks that comprise the Index. The Fund invests in sectors, such as energy, materials and utilities. The Index thoroughly evaluates companies based on a variety of investment merit criteria, including fundamental growth, stock valuation, investments and risk factors.
